Chhaya Kadam Opens Up About ‘Disappointment’ on ‘Jhund’ Sets, Recalls Amitabh Bachchan’s Support

Actress Chhaya Kadam, who played the role of Neetu in Nagraj Manjule’s ‘Jhund’, has shared her experience working on the sets of the film. In a recent interview, Kadam revealed that she was initially disappointed with her role in the film.

“When I got the call for ‘Jhund’, I was very excited. I had heard such great things about Nagraj Manjule and his work. But when I got the script, I was disappointed. My role was not as substantial as I had hoped,” Kadam said.

However, Kadam credited Amitabh Bachchan, who played the lead role in ‘Jhund’, for helping her to feel more comfortable on the sets.

“Amitabh Bachchan is a legend. He’s still a macho man, but he’s also very kind and supportive,” Kadam said. “He took me under his wing and helped me to understand my character. He told me to just relax and be myself.”

Kadam also praised Manjule’s filmmaking, calling him a “master storyteller.”

“Nagraj Manjule is a genius. He has a unique way of capturing the human spirit,” Kadam said. “Jhund’ is a special film that will stay with me long after I’ve finished working on it.”

‘Jhund’ is based on the true story of Vijay Barse, a former sports teacher who started a football team for underprivileged children in Nagpur. The film was released in March 2022 and received critical acclaim.
